In the realm of behavioral addictions, porn addiction remains a controversial and often misunderstood issue. While the medical community debates whether it constitutes a true addiction or a compulsion, the impact on individuals and relationships is undeniable. Therefore, it’s crucial to recognize the signs and symptoms of problematic pornography use, regardless of its classification.

Excessive porn consumption can lead to significant distress and impairment in various aspects of life. Whether labeled an addiction or compulsion, those affected often struggle to control their behavior and may require professional intervention. By understanding the top signs of porn addiction, individuals can better identify when their habits have become problematic and seek appropriate help.

The Top 10 Signs of Porn Addiction

1 Inability to Stop Despite Attempts

One of the primary indicators of porn addiction is the persistent inability to cease or reduce pornography use, even when consciously trying to do so. Individuals may find themselves spending increasing amounts of time online, neglecting other responsibilities and relationships. This loss of control can be frustrating and demoralizing, further exacerbating feelings of shame and isolation.

2 Escalating Cravings and Consumption

As with substance addictions, porn addiction often involves a progression in both the frequency and intensity of use. Individuals may experience strong cravings when unable to access pornography, leading to secretive behavior or making excuses to engage in viewing. This escalation can result in needing more explicit or diverse content to achieve the same level of satisfaction.

3 Significant Time Loss

A hallmark of addiction is the amount of time devoted to the addictive behavior. Those struggling with porn addiction may lose entire days to viewing, neglecting work, hobbies, and social interactions. This time loss often leads to a sense of lethargy and disinterest in other activities, further isolating the individual from their support network.

4 Diminished Interest in Real Sexual Encounters

Paradoxically, excessive porn consumption can lead to a decreased interest in real-life sexual experiences. Partners may notice a decline in sexual initiation or responsiveness. This can stem from unrealistic expectations developed through porn viewing or a desensitization to normal sexual stimuli. The resulting strain on intimate relationships can be significant and long-lasting.

5 Unrealistic Sexual Expectations

Pornography often portrays idealized or exaggerated sexual scenarios that don’t reflect real-life experiences. Individuals addicted to porn may develop unrealistic expectations about sex, body image, and relationship dynamics. This can lead to increased demands or frustrations in the bedroom, potentially alienating partners and creating emotional distance.

6 Altered Perceptions of Attractiveness

Constant exposure to pornographic imagery can skew one’s perception of attractiveness and beauty standards. This distortion may result in decreased attraction to one’s partner or unrealistic expectations of physical appearance. Such changes can severely impact a partner’s self-esteem and the overall health of the relationship.

7 Physical Discomfort or Pain

Prolonged engagement with pornography, often accompanied by masturbation, can lead to physical discomfort or pain. This may manifest as wrist, neck, or back pain from extended computer use, or discomfort in the genital area due to excessive stimulation. Persistent headaches are also commonly reported among those with porn addiction.

8 Financial Strain

As addiction progresses, individuals may begin spending money on premium content or subscriptions, believing it will provide a more satisfying experience. This financial investment can quickly spiral, leading to undisclosed debt or unexplained expenses that strain personal or household finances.

9 Pervasive Distraction

Porn addiction can lead to intrusive thoughts and fantasies that interfere with daily life. Individuals may find themselves constantly preoccupied with thoughts of pornography, even in inappropriate settings such as work or family gatherings. This persistent distraction can significantly impact personal and professional relationships, leading to decreased productivity and emotional disconnection.

10 Increased Irritability and Anger

When unable to access pornography, individuals with addiction may experience heightened irritability or anger. This emotional volatility can strain relationships and lead to outbursts directed at loved ones or colleagues. Partners may notice dramatic mood swings or personality changes, further eroding the foundation of trust and intimacy in the relationship.

The Intersection of Porn Addiction and Substance Use Disorders

It’s important to recognize that porn addiction often coexists with other mental health conditions, including substance use disorders. The dual diagnosis of porn addiction and substance abuse is not uncommon, with research indicating a significant overlap between these issues.

Stimulants like amphetamines have been shown to facilitate and potentially exacerbate pornography-inspired sexual experimentation. This interaction can create a dangerous cycle, where substance use fuels porn addiction and vice versa. The co-occurrence of these conditions can complicate treatment and recovery, necessitating a comprehensive approach that addresses both the behavioral and substance-related aspects of addiction.

Seeking Help and Breaking the Silence

Overcoming porn addiction begins with recognizing the problem and seeking help. Many individuals struggle with feelings of shame or embarrassment, making it difficult to open up about their experiences. However, speaking with a trusted friend, family member, or professional is a crucial first step toward recovery.

Support groups can provide a safe, non-judgmental space for individuals to share their struggles and learn from others with similar experiences. These groups offer valuable peer support and practical strategies for managing addiction.

Professional therapy, particularly cognitive-behavioral therapy (CBT), has shown effectiveness in treating porn addiction. A qualified therapist can help individuals identify underlying issues, develop coping mechanisms, and work towards healthier relationships with sexuality and intimacy.

The Road to Recovery: A Holistic Approach

Recovering from porn addiction is a journey that requires patience, commitment, and a multi-faceted approach. In addition to therapy and support groups, individuals may benefit from:

– Developing healthy coping mechanisms for stress and emotional regulation
– Implementing internet filters or accountability software to limit access to pornographic content
– Rebuilding intimacy in relationships through open communication and couples therapy
– Engaging in mindfulness practices to increase self-awareness and emotional regulation
– Exploring underlying issues such as trauma, anxiety, or depression that may contribute to addictive behaviors

It’s essential to remember that recovery is possible, and seeking help is a sign of strength, not weakness. By addressing porn addiction head-on, individuals can work towards healthier relationships, improved self-esteem, and a more fulfilling life free from the constraints of addiction.
